The size of Rosebud is approximately 17.1 square kilometres. It has 36 parks covering nearly 26.1% of total area. The population of Rosebud in 2016 was 13195 people. By 2021 the population was 14381 showing a population growth of 9.0%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Rosebud is 60-69 years. Households in Rosebud are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Rosebud work in a trades occupation.In 2021, 69.60% of the homes in Rosebud were owner-occupied compared with 67.90% in 2016.
